Dreamer Juice Looks to Be Opening Another Miami Beach Location

The location appears to be planned near South Pointe Park

At the intersection of Washington Avenue and South Pointe Drive, juice and coffee brand Dreamer Juice appears to be planning another location. A recent plan review describes a Dreamer location to open at 500 South Pointe Drive, in suite 140.

Dreamer originally opened in Rehoboth Beach, Delaware, and it has since opened two Miami Beach locations, one on 20th Street and another on Collins Avenue. What Now was unable to reach owner Adile Akgoren for comment on Thursday.

Dreamer offers espresso-based coffee drinks and Cold Brew; Wellness Lattes like the Fresh Ginger Turmeric Organic Wildflower Honey Latte; and match drinks like Matcha Cinnamon Tea and the Matcha Lavender Latte. The brand’s smoothies come in varieties like Boss Berry (raspberry, blueberry, blackberry, strawberry, maqui berry, whey protein, almond milk), and its cold-pressed juices include combinations like #8, with beet, apple, kale, celery, and ginger, and #1, with kale, spinach, celery, cucumber, pineapple, lemon, and ginger.

The location is situated just north of South Pointe Park, near the southern tip of Miami Beach. Nearby eateries located just to the north include Joe’s Stone Crab Take Away, PLANTA | South Beach, and Fogo de Chão Brazilian Steakhouse.

No opening date has been announced for a South Pointe Dreamer Juice location.
